With outdoor swimmer and artist Vivienne Rickman-Poole as her guide, our writer dives into the crystal clear Llynnau Cwm Silyn lakes in Snowdonia

This swim, in three parts, is mostly set on a beautiful day, and in the stunning Snowdonia national park. There is a small cast: me, artist Vivienne Rickman-Poole, some distant climbers, and a few animals.

Part one
Vivienne parked her van by a hillside farm at the north-west edge of the national park; as we got out, a peacock strutted and a llama kept imperious watch over the land. The bird looked flamboyant but the llama fitted right in, like a sheep adapted for look-out duty. We set out on the kind of walk that made me remember holidays of the past, wielding OS maps.
